Edward [Ted] Flowers became a staff member at the Newcastle Technical College Library in 1948, where he met his wife Pat. He worked as a shire librarian for both Newcastle and Lake Macquarie Libraries before returning in 1961 to the Newcastle University College as Head Librarian.
Ted continued in this role as the University became autonomous in 1965, making Ted the first University Librarian. He remained in the position until 1988, seeing the library through many milestones including the acquisition of the Library’s 500,000th book.
"I do believe, that this University is the best thing that has ever happened to this region."
- Ted Flowers
